BMW's finest sedan. Body structure using carbon fiber technology By using a carbon core, the weight has been reduced by 130 kg compared to the previous model.

BMW's first SUV EV. Powered by 5th generation BMW eDrive technology. The electric motor installed has a maximum output of 286hp and a maximum torque of 40.8kgm.
